Definitions of thixotropic word
- noun thixotropic the property exhibited by certain gels of becoming liquid when stirred or shaken. 1
- adjective thixotropic (of fluids and gels) having a viscosity that decreases when a stress is applied, as when stirred 0

Origin of thixotropic
First appearance:
before 1925 One of the 11% newest English words
1925-30; < Greek thíx(is) touch + -o- + -tropy
